Individual User Security Concerns
You should know who is in charge of the system you are using and where
to report problems.
This guide is not intended as a guide to UNIX System Administration, but
the multi-user open environment of UNIX requires that you are familiar
with some of the features of the operating system to prevent destruction
of files and to prevent unauthorized access to your account.
If you are the system administrator,
do not logon as 'root' or 'superuser' unless you have a specific need
to do so.
If you see a "#" prompt, it is likely you are in superuser
mode and you should consult your system documentation for details
about creating and accessing a userid for normal use.
